哈希竞猜,一场脑力与运气的较量哈希竞猜游戏规则图片
本文目录导读:
好,用户让我写一篇关于“哈希竞猜游戏规则图片”的文章,还给了一个示例标题和结构,我需要理解用户的需求,他们可能是在准备一个关于哈希函数的教育内容,或者是在做一个游戏设计,需要详细的规则说明。 是“哈希竞猜:一场脑力与运气的较量”,看起来挺吸引人的,可能适合游戏类的文章,内容部分要求不少于3013个字,这意味着需要详细展开每个部分,确保信息全面。
我得确定文章的结构,用户给的示例分为标题、引言、规则说明、策略、注意事项、案例分析、总结和结论,这样的结构比较清晰,但可能需要更详细的内容来达到字数要求。
引言部分需要吸引读者,可能需要一个有趣的小故事或引人入胜的背景介绍,规则说明要分阶段详细描述,确保读者理解游戏的流程和机制,策略部分可以探讨玩家如何提高胜算,这可能涉及到概率、模式识别等知识,注意事项部分需要提醒玩家可能遇到的问题,比如计算复杂度、时间限制等,案例分析可以帮助读者更好地理解规则和策略的应用,总结部分要强调哈希函数的重要性,以及游戏的意义。
在写每个部分时,要注意语言的通俗易懂,避免过于专业的术语,或者如果使用术语,要进行解释,要确保内容连贯,逻辑清晰,让读者能够顺畅地理解整个游戏的运作。
考虑到用户可能需要图片,可能在规则说明中加入一些示意图,但在这里文字描述会更合适,如果用户有图片需求,可能需要在后续阶段进一步调整。
用户可能希望文章不仅描述游戏规则,还能传达出哈希函数在实际应用中的价值,比如数据安全、密码学等,这样文章会更有深度,吸引读者的兴趣。
检查字数,确保每个部分都充分展开,达到3013字以上,可能需要在每个部分添加更多细节,比如具体的游戏流程、例子、应用场景等。
这篇文章需要结构清晰,内容详实,语言生动,能够吸引读者并传达出哈希函数的重要性和趣味性。
在当今数字化时代,哈希函数已经成为数据安全、密码学和分布式系统中不可或缺的重要工具,它不仅用于保护用户密码的安全性,还被广泛应用于区块链技术、身份验证、数据去重等领域,哈希函数的复杂性和安全性也让许多人望而却步,我们将带您走进一个全新的智力游戏——“哈希竞猜”,通过一场脑力与运气的较量,探索哈希函数的奥秘。
从猜词游戏到哈希竞猜
猜词游戏是一种经典的智力游戏,玩家通过对方提供的线索来猜出对方心中所想的词语,这种游戏简单易懂,适合各个年龄段的玩家,哈希竞猜作为一种基于哈希函数的数字游戏,不仅保留了猜词游戏的趣味性,还引入了更高的智力挑战。
哈希函数是一种数学函数,它将任意长度的输入数据,通过一系列复杂的计算,映射到一个固定长度的固定长度值,通常称为哈希值或哈希码,哈希函数的一个重要特性是,即使输入数据略有不同,其哈希值也会产生显著的变化,这种特性使得哈希函数在数据验证、去重、密码学等领域具有广泛的应用。
哈希竞猜游戏的规则简单易懂,但其背后的数学原理却非常复杂,游戏的目标是通过分析哈希值,推断出原始输入数据,听起来似乎有点困难,但通过今天的介绍,您将了解如何在这一游戏中一试身手。
哈希竞猜游戏规则
游戏目标
游戏的目标是通过分析给定的哈希值,推断出原始输入数据,玩家需要通过观察哈希值的变化规律,猜测出对方提供的原始数据。
游戏流程
游戏的流程通常分为以下几个阶段:
-
设定阶段:游戏双方首先协商,确定游戏的规则和参数,包括哈希函数的具体实现方式、哈希值的长度等。
-
生成阶段:一方(通常为游戏发起者)选择一个原始数据,通过哈希函数计算出对应的哈希值,并将哈希值传递给另一方(玩家)。
-
猜测阶段:玩家根据收到的哈希值,通过分析和推理,猜测出原始数据。
-
验证阶段:发起者验证玩家的猜测是否正确,如果正确,则玩家获胜;否则,游戏继续进行。
哈希函数的选择
在哈希竞猜游戏中,哈希函数的选择至关重要,游戏发起者需要选择一个安全、可靠的哈希函数,以确保游戏的公平性和安全性,常见的哈希函数包括SHA-256、MD5、CRC32等。
游戏规则的注意事项
在游戏过程中,需要注意以下几点:
-
哈希值的长度:哈希值的长度直接影响游戏的难度,越长的哈希值,越难通过猜测来推断出原始数据。
-
哈希函数的类型:不同的哈希函数具有不同的特性,选择合适的哈希函数是游戏成功的关键。
-
玩家的推理能力:玩家的推理能力和对哈希函数的理解直接影响游戏的胜负。
哈希竞猜中的策略
观察哈希值的变化规律
在哈希竞猜游戏中,玩家需要通过观察哈希值的变化规律,来推断出原始数据,这需要玩家具备一定的数学分析能力和逻辑推理能力。
如果玩家观察到哈希值随着输入数据的增加而呈现线性增长的趋势,那么他们可以推断出原始数据可能与输入数据的线性关系有关。
利用哈希函数的特性
哈希函数具有一定的数学特性,例如确定性、快速计算、均匀分布等,玩家可以通过这些特性来分析和推理原始数据。
如果哈希函数具有均匀分布的特性,那么玩家可以通过分析哈希值的分布情况,来推断出原始数据的可能范围。
运用概率统计方法
在哈希竞猜游戏中,概率统计方法是一种非常有用的工具,玩家可以通过分析哈希值的概率分布,来提高猜测的准确性。
如果玩家知道哈希函数的输出是均匀分布的,那么他们可以通过统计哈希值的出现频率,来推断出原始数据的可能值。
注意事项
在进行哈希竞猜游戏时,需要注意以下几点:
-
哈希值的保密性:在游戏过程中,哈希值需要保持保密,避免被第三方截获和利用。
-
玩家的隐私保护:玩家的原始数据需要得到充分的保护,避免被泄露或被利用。
-
游戏规则的遵守:玩家需要严格遵守游戏规则,避免在游戏中做出不道德或不理智的行为。
案例分析
为了更好地理解哈希竞猜游戏的规则和策略,我们可以通过一个实际案例来分析。
假设游戏发起者选择了一个原始数据“password”,并使用SHA-256哈希函数计算出哈希值为“5d41402abc4b2273b6625e646658d6a468c6e00a9523d255650330749874a52”,玩家需要根据这个哈希值,推断出原始数据。
通过分析哈希值,玩家可以发现,哈希值的前四个字节是“5d41”,这与ASCII编码中的“p”对应,这提示玩家,原始数据的第一个字符可能是“p”,通过进一步的推理和分析,玩家可以推断出原始数据为“password”。
这个案例展示了哈希竞猜游戏的趣味性和挑战性,通过分析哈希值,玩家可以逐步推断出原始数据,从而在游戏中获胜。
哈希竞猜游戏作为一种基于哈希函数的智力游戏,不仅具有娱乐性,还具有一定的教育意义,通过这一游戏,玩家可以更好地理解哈希函数的原理和应用,同时也可以锻炼自己的逻辑推理能力和数学分析能力。
在哈希竞猜游戏中,哈希值的变化规律、哈希函数的特性以及概率统计方法是玩家获胜的关键,通过这一游戏,玩家可以感受到哈希函数的复杂性和安全性,同时也可以激发自己对哈希函数研究的兴趣。
哈希竞猜游戏是一种非常有趣和有益的智力游戏,它不仅能够娱乐大众,还能够提升玩家的数学和逻辑推理能力,希望您在未来的哈希竞猜游戏中,能够发挥出自己的最佳水平,成功猜出对手的原始数据。
哈希竞猜,一场脑力与运气的较量哈希竞猜游戏规则图片,



发表评论